Understanding Cataract Surgery Process



Discovering the actions associated with cataract surgical treatment can assist relieve any type of anxiousness or uncertainty you might have regarding the procedure. Cataract surgical treatment is an usual and very successful procedure that includes removing the over cast lens in your eye and changing it with a clear artificial lens.

Prior to the surgical treatment, your eye will certainly be numbed with eye declines or an injection to ensure you do not feel any pain throughout the treatment. The surgeon will certainly make a little cut in your eye to access the cataract and break it up utilizing ultrasound waves prior to thoroughly removing it.

As soon as the cataract is removed, the artificial lens will be placed in its area. The whole surgery usually takes about 15-30 minutes per eye and is generally done one eye at once.

Post-Operative Care Tips



After cataract surgical treatment, providing correct post-operative treatment is crucial for your liked one's recuperation. Ensure cataract surgery types put on the protective shield over their eye as advised by the doctor. Help them administer recommended eye decreases and medicines in a timely manner to avoid infection and help healing.

Encourage your loved one to avoid touching or rubbing their eyes, as this can result in problems. Aid them in complying with any type of constraints on bending, lifting heavy objects, or participating in strenuous activities to stop pressure on the eyes. Ensure they attend all follow-up appointments with the eye doctor for monitoring progression.
